Ewing returns to MSG as a Sonic
Patrick Ewing returned to Madison Square Garden for the first time since his September trade to Seattle. Ewing, who was selected by the Knicks No. 1 overall in the 1985 NBA Draft, had 12 points and five rebounds, as the Knicks topped Seattle, 101-92. The Knicks failed to record a steal in a game for the first time in franchise history. After a season in Seattle, and 2001-02 in Orlando, Ewing retired with 24,815 points and 11,607 rebounds in his 17-year NBA career.
